 Industry standard Half Brick Package  300 Watts of output power  Regulated Outputs, Fixed Switching Frequency  Up to 90 % Efficiency  Fully Isolated to 3000 AC Volts  Over Current , Voltage and Temperature Protection  Wide Input range ( 180 - 425 Volts)  Input Under Voltage Lockout Protection (UVLO)  Extended temperature range of - 40°C to +100°C  Remote On/Off logic control  Continuous Short Circuit Protection  Designed to m eet CE 2014/30/EU  Safety designed to meet UL60950-1 PRODUCT OVERVIEW This HB300 series offer s 300 watts of output power in standard half brick package. This series features high efficiency up to 90%, high power density and 3000 Volts of AC isolation. These converters are reliable and compact, with a single output voltage. Th is HB300 series can deliver up to 6 0A of output current and provide precise regulated output voltage over a wide input range of 180 to 425 volts. These modules operate over a wide case temperature range of – 40°C to +100°C. These converters offer Input Under Voltage Lockout Protection (UVLO). The main features of these converters include remote O n/Off, remote sense, output voltage adjustment, over voltage, over current and over temperature protection. Over Current Protection The converter is protected against over current or short circuit conditions. At the instance of current- limit inception, the module enters a hiccup mode of operation, whereby it shuts down and automatically attempts to restart. While the fault condition exists, the module will remain in this hiccup mode, and can remain in this mode until the fault is cleared. The unit operates normally once the output current is reduced back into its specified range. Output over Voltage Protection The output overvoltage protection consists of an internal circuit that limits the output voltage. If more accurate output over voltage protection is required , then an external circuit can be used via the remote on/off pin. Note: Please note that device inside the power supply might fail when voltage more than rate output voltage is applied to output pin. This could happen when the customer tests the over voltage protection of unit. Remote On/Off The On/Off input pin permits the user to turn the power module on or off via a system signal. Two remote on/off options are available. Positive logic turns the module on during a logic high voltage on the On/Off pin, and off during a logic low. The O n/Off pin is internally pulled up through a resistor. A properly de -bounced mechanical switch, open c ollector transistor, or FET can be used to drive the input of the On/Off pin. If not using the remote on/off feature, leave the On/Off pin open. Models with part number suffix “N” are the “negative logic” remote on/off version. The unit turns off if the remote on/off pin is high (>3.5Vdc or open circuit). The converter turns on if the on/off pin input is low (<1.8Vdc). Note that the converter is off by default. UVLO (Under Voltage Lock Out) Input under voltage lockout is standard with this converter. At input voltages below the input under voltage lockout limit, the module operation is disabled. The unit will operate when the input voltage goes above the upper threshold. Over Temperature Protection These modules have an over temperature protection circuit to safeguard against thermal damage. When the case temperature rises above over temperature shutdown threshold, the converter will shut down to protect it from overheating. The module will automatically restart after it cools down. Shutdown occurs with the maximum case reference temperature is exceeded. Please measure case temperature of the center part of aluminum baseplate. Ramp rate during cooling: - 10.0 ℃/Sec (From 260 ℃ to 150℃) Convection Requirements for Cooling To predict the approximate cooling needed for the half brick module, refer to the power de- rating curves in the next section These de-rating curves are approximations of the ambient temperatures and airflows required to keep the power module temperature below its maximum rating. Once the module is assembled in the actual system, the module’s temperature should be monitored to ensure it d oes not exceed 100°C as being measured at the center of the top of the case (thus verifying proper cooling). Thermal Considerations The power module operates in a variety of thermal environments; however, sufficient cooling should be provided to help ensur e reliable operation of the unit. Heat is removed by conduction, convection, and radiation to the surrounding environment. The test data is presented in the next section . The power output of the module should not be allowed to exceed rated power (V o_set x Io_max). Connection for standard use The connection for standard use is shown below. [Type text] [Type text] [Type text] February 16 -2018 A.01 HB300 Series of Half-Brick Wide Input Range 180 to 425 Volts Up to 150 Watts DC -DC Converter Power De-rating The operating case temperature range of HB300 series is - 40°C to +100°C. When operating the HB300 series, proper de- rating or cooling is needed. The maximum case temperature under any operating condition should not exceed + 100°C. The following curve is the de- rating curve of HB300 series without heat sink. Example (without heat sink): What is the minimum airflow necessary for a HB300S 48-6.25 operating at nominal line voltage, an output current of 6.25 A, and a maximum ambient temperature of 25°C? Solution: Given: Vin=300Vdc, Vo=48Vdc, Io=6.25A Determine Power dissipation (Pd): Pd = Pi - Po=Po(1-η)/η Determine airflow: Given: Pd = 33.33W and Ta=25°C Check Power Derating curve: Minimum airflow = 800 ft./min. Verify: Maximum temperature rise is ΔT = Pd × Rca = 33.33W×2.19 = 72.99°C Maximum case temperature is Tc = Ta + ΔT = 97.99°C < 100°C Where: The Rca is thermal resistance from case to ambient environment. [Type text] [Type text] [Type text] February 16 -2018 A.01 HB300 Series of Half-Brick Wide Input Range 180 to 425 Volts Up to 150 Watts DC -DC Converter 4- R1, R2, R3 and V r are internal components For example: to trim -down the output voltage of 12V module (HB300S12-25) by 5% to 11.4V, Rtrim_down is calculated as follows: Vo_nom – Vo = 12 – 11.4 = 0.6 V R1 = 9.1 K Ω, R2 = 24 K Ω, Vr = 2.5 V Below is the Typical R trim_up Value in KΩ: Below is the Typical R trim_down Value in KΩ: Output Remote Sensing The HB300 SERIES converter has the capability to remotely sense both lines of its output. This feature moves the effective output voltage regulation point from the output of the unit to the point of connection of the remote sense pins. This feature automatically ad justs the real output voltage of the HB300 series in order to compensate for voltage drops in distribution and maintain a regulated voltage at the point of load. The remote- sense voltage range is: [(+V out) - (-Vout)] – [(+Sense) – (-Sense)] ≦ 10% of Vo_nominal When remote sense is in use, the sense should be connected by twisted-pair wire or shield wire. If the sensing patterns short, heave current flows and the pattern may be damaged. Output voltage might become unstable because of impedance of wirin g and load condition when length of wire is exceeding 400mm. This is shown in the schematic below: If the remote sense feature is not to be used, the sense pins should be connected locally. The +Sense pin should be connected to the +Vout pin at the module and the - Sense pin should be connected to the -Vout pin at the module. This is shown in the schematic below : Note: Although the output voltage can be increased by both the remote sense and by the trim, the maximum increase for the output voltage is not the sum of both. The maximum increase is the larger of either the remote sense or the trim. The amount of power delivered by the module is defined as the voltage at the output terminals multiplied by the output current. When u sing remote sense and trim, the output voltage of the module can be increased and consequently increase the power output of the module if output current remains unchanged . Care should be taken to ensure that the maximum output power of the module remains at or below the maximum rated power (Maximum rated power = V o,set x Io,max) Output Ripple and Noise Output ripple and noise measured with 47uF T521 KO CAP. <55mR and 1uF ceramic capacitor across output for 5Vout, 10uF aluminum capacitor and 1uF ceramic capacitor across output for 48Vout and with 10uF tantalum capacitor and 1uF ceramic capacitor for other models. A 20 MHz bandwidth oscilloscope is normally used for the measurement. The conventional ground clip on an oscilloscope probe should never be used in this kind of measurement. Recommend Schot tky diode (D1, D2) to be connected across the output of each series connected converter, so that if one converter shuts down for any reason, then the output stage won’t be thermally overstressed. Without this external diode, the output stage of the shut-down converter could carry the load current provided by the other series converters, with its MOSFETs conducting through the body diodes. The MOSFETs could then be overstressed and fail. The external diode should be capable of handling the full load current for as long as the application is expected to run with any unit shut down. [Type text] [Type text] [Type text] February 16 -2018 A.01 HB300 Series of Half-Brick Wide Input Range 180 to 425 Volts Up to 150 Watts DC -DC Converter SAFETY and EMC Input Fusing and Safety Considerations This HB300 series of converters have no internal fuse. In order to achieve maximum safety and system protection, always use an input line fuse. We recommended a 5A time delay fuse. It is recommended that the circuit have a transient voltage suppressor diode (TVS) across the input terminal to protect the unit against surge or spike voltage and input reverse voltage as shown below: The external input capacitor C in is required in order for the HB300 series to meet EN61000 -4-4, EN61000-4-5.
